The early course of atypical depression.

D Ebert1, A Barocka.   

Abstract

The early course was studied of 29 atypical depressives with first onset of affective disorder not otherwise specified in DSM-III-R. Psychopathology was not stable over time in all patients, with some showing bipolar disorder or melancholia.
